Bucharest National Airports Company Appoints Gabriel Stoe As Interim Director

The Bucharest National Airports Company (CNAB) announced on Wednesday that it appointed Gabriel Stoe as its new interim general director.

The new appointment comes after the term of previous general director, Traian Panait, expired at the end of January.

Gabriel Stoe, aged 45, is an economist who previously served as financial director for both CNAB and Romanian airline TAROM. He was also interim director for both institutions in the past.

The new interim director was the subject of several criminal cases in the past for purchases made while he was the financial director of the two companies.
